Which capabilities are worth learning from the supplied evidence?
The strongest evidenced learning themes are the relationship between requesters, catalogs, requisitions, approvals, receiving, accounting, and asset-related work. Study these as connected process decisions rather than isolated screen names: determine what is being requested, where it can be sourced, how it is approved and funded, and how completion and cost are tracked.
Oracle describes internal requesters as able to order from local and remote catalogs. Catalog content may be loaded through supported catalog formats, accessed through supplier or marketplace punchouts, or presented as informational content that directs users elsewhere. A useful revision question is: which catalog approach gives the requester the required information and transaction path, and what controls must surround it?
The evidence also distinguishes content access from transaction processing. Administrators can use content security to control which catalogs and stores are available to different requester groups, and stores can be configured for particular operating units. In an exam scenario, identify the organisational, security, and content conditions before choosing a shopping route.
The official material says requesters can use advanced search operators, including searches for at least one word or an exact phrase, and can search by item description, supplier, manufacturer, or price. This supports a practical understanding of structured procurement search: a good result depends on searchable attributes and precise criteria, not simply on having a large catalog.
For Redwood Purchasing pages, administrators can configure attributes for keyword search, filters, and results columns. The documented default views cover Purchase Orders, Purchase Order Schedules, Purchase Agreements, Purchase Agreement Lines, and Process Requisitions. These details are useful when a question asks how a user finds or displays purchasing information, but they remain Oracle implementation facts rather than confirmed L6M7 weightings.
How should the procurement process be mapped?
Start with a one-page process map from demand to completion. Place the requester, catalog or non-catalog request, checkout, requisition, approval, purchase order or agreement, receipt, and accounting treatment in sequence. Then annotate each stage with its purpose, control, information requirement, and likely failure point.
Oracle identifies iProcurement as part of the procure-to-pay flow and describes it as a starting point for ordering. The documented flow includes processing and managing requisitions, managing receipt of requested goods or services, and using a web shopping interface. Convert this into a study model: demand is captured, a valid source is selected, authority is checked, the commitment is created, and fulfilment is recorded.
Do not collapse a requisition into a purchase order. A requisition expresses an internal need and passes through the organisation’s approval and control process; a purchase order or agreement represents a purchasing commitment or arrangement. When revising, ask what event has occurred and what evidence would prove that event.
Include exceptions in the map. A request may be outside budget, require a non-catalog description, relate to a service rather than a stocked item, or connect to an asset work order. Strong preparation tests the normal route and then explains how the control changes when the facts change.
How should catalogs, non-catalog requests, and pricing be revised?
Revise catalog decisions by asking whether the requester needs a standard item, an external supplier offering, instructions for an offline process, or a service with no suitable catalog line. Then connect the selection to governance: content visibility, supplier information, pricing rules, and the organisation’s approval requirements.
The Oracle material describes several catalog sources, including directly loaded catalogs, supplier or marketplace punchouts, and informational catalogs. It also states that Oracle Services Procurement can support fixed-price service requisitions using a non-catalog request. These distinctions give you a useful scenario framework: identify the nature of the requirement before selecting the transaction method.
Pricing should be treated as a controlled result, not merely a displayed number. If an item is associated with a contract purchase agreement and advanced pricing is configured, the item’s price considers the pricing rules during checkout. In a case question, look for the agreement relationship and pricing setup before assuming that the catalog price is final.
A common mistake is to assume that every supplier offer should be handled through the same catalog route. That ignores the difference between an item held in structured catalog content, an external punchout, an informational instruction, and a fixed-price service request. Build a comparison table with columns for requirement type, source, requester action, control, and resulting document.
How should search views and indexes be understood?
Separate three search functions: keyword search, filters, and results columns. The official Redwood material says a search view can enable or disable an attribute for keyword search, control whether a filter appears, and control whether a column appears on the search page. That separation is more important than memorising page labels.
By default, all attributes are available in the documented search-view feature. Enabling an attribute in the search view controls whether it is available on the page, while enabled results-column attributes are visible according to business-rule configuration. The purchase order schedules and agreement lines views support results columns only, and search views do not apply to suppliers.
Flexfields require a separate preparation step. The documentation says administrators should use Manage Search Indexes to add flexfields to the relevant index before making them available as result columns in search views. The listed Purchasing indexes include fa-prc-po, fa-prc-po-schedules, fa-prc-pa, fa-prc-pa-line, and fa-prc-por.
A practical revision exercise is to take one requirement, such as finding requisitions for a manufacturer or displaying a descriptive flexfield, and state whether it needs keyword search, a filter, a result column, or index configuration. This prevents the common error of treating every visible field as searchable in the same way.
What controls should be connected to approval and accounting?
Study approval and accounting as decision controls rather than administrative afterthoughts. For each scenario, identify who is requesting, which budget or accounting code is affected, whether the request exceeds a limit, and whether the purchase supports an asset or operational activity.
The Oracle evidence says that when a request carries costs past the budgetary limit, the requester is informed and can take appropriate action. It also says requested items can have charges split across multiple accounting codes so multiple departments or accounts absorb the cost on one requisition line. These facts support scenario practice around budget exceptions and cost allocation.
A charge split is not the same as approval. Splitting a cost determines how it is accounted for; approval determines whether the request may proceed under the organisation’s authority rules. In revision notes, keep these outcomes separate and describe the information needed for each.
For an accounting scenario, write a short answer that identifies the requisition line, the affected codes, the budget issue if present, and the next action available to the requester. Avoid unsupported claims about a particular approval hierarchy, threshold, workflow engine, or accounting rule unless the official L6M7 materials explicitly provide it.
How does asset-related purchasing change the study focus?
Asset-related purchasing should be revised as a coordination problem between procurement activity, work requirements, funding, and cost tracking. The key question is not simply how to buy an item, but how the purchase connects to the asset work that created the requirement and how the resulting cost is recorded.
The supplied Oracle guide states that integration to Enterprise Asset Management identifies, schedules, and tracks all work activity and costs relating to assets throughout an organisation. It also states that fund reservation is available for Shop Floor destination type purchasing requisitions linked to eAM work orders and submitted for approval in iProcurement.
Use a worked scenario without inventing system outcomes. A maintenance requirement is identified, the relevant work order is established, the required purchase is linked to that work, funding is reserved where the documented conditions apply, and the work and cost are tracked through the asset-management relationship. Then ask what evidence would confirm each stage.
Do not assume that every maintenance purchase is automatically an eAM transaction. The documented fund-reservation statement includes specific conditions: Shop Floor destination type, linkage to an eAM work order, and submission for approval in iProcurement. Treat those conditions as a checklist when analysing a question.
